Full Data Comparison
| Metric | Pembroke Pines, FL | Plano, TX |
|---|---|---|
| 💰 Cost of Living | ||
| Cost of Living Index National avg = 100 · lower = cheaper | 111.8⚠ High | 103.3⚠ High ✓ Cheaper |
| Median Home Value | $379,900⚠ High ✓ Lower | $412,500⚠ High |
| Median Monthly Rent | $1,787⚠ High | $1,699⚠ High ✓ Lower |
| 📈 Income & Economy | ||
| Median Household Income | $77,657 | $105,679 ✓ Higher |
| Unemployment Rate | 4.7%⚠ High | 4.4%⚠ High ✓ Lower |
| Avg Commute Minutes each way | 30.6 min⚠ High | 25.8 min ✓ Shorter |
| Work From Home % | 10.7% | 22.3% ✓ Higher |
| 🔒 Safety | ||
| Crime Index 100 = national avg · lower = safer · 60% violent / 40% property | — | 52 |
| Violent Crime Index 100 = national avg · lower = safer | — | 40 |
| Property Crime Index 100 = national avg · lower = safer | — | 70 |
| 🎓 Education | ||
| School Quality 100 = national avg · grad rate, staffing & attainment | B- (95) | A+ (134) ✓ Better |
| Student-Teacher Ratio Lower = smaller classes | 21.7:1 | 13.7:1 ✓ Smaller |
| Bachelor's Degree or Higher | 36.1% | 58.4% ✓ Higher |
| High School or Higher | 93.3% | 93.6% ✓ Higher |
| School District Name only — no quality rating available | BROWARD | PLANO ISD |
| 🌤 Weather | ||
| Avg High — January | 76.9°F ✓ Warmer | 55.9°F |
| Avg High — July | 91.7°F | 94.3°F ✓ Warmer |
| Annual Precipitation | 67.0" | 40.7" ✓ Drier |
| Annual Snowfall | 0.0" ✓ Less | 2.6" |
| 👥 Demographics | ||
| Population | 170,472 | 284,948 ✓ Larger |
| Median Age | 42.9 ✓ Older | 38.9 |
| Homeownership Rate | 71.0% ✓ Higher | 56.7% |
| Under 18 | 20.2% | 21.7% ✓ More |
| Over 65 | 18.9% ✓ More | 13.7% |
